Older Generation Technology
In the early years of LASIK eye surgery, night vision problems were a very common complaint from patients who had LASIK. The reshaping of the cornea performed by early LASIK technology quite often resulted in an unnatural corneal shape, creating visual distortions. These created distortions are commonly called glare and haloes, because they are usually much worse at night or only noticeable at night when the pupil is larger to allow more light in the eye.

Custom LASIK technology, the most significant advancement in LASIK technology since LASIK was first FDA-Approved, was designed specifically to improve the results of LASIK eye surgery by minimizing the creation of night vision halo and glare.
Next-Generation WaveLight Technology
As the first vision correction laser system engineered following the development of Custom LASIK technology, the WaveLight Allegretto laser is designed specifically to preserve the purity of your optical system and to maximize visual results in all levels of light - especially at night. With the WaveLight Allegretto, 20/20 Institute LASIK surgeons are able to customize a treatment to correct your prescription with the goal of preserving the natural shape of your cornea.

The result is more accurate visual results and better night vision. In the WaveLight Allegretto Wave Eye-Q clinical trials conducted by the FDA, many patients reported that their night vision had actually improved after LASIK surgery than compared to their glasses or contacts.
